LEGO Batman 3: Beyond Gotham / Two additional pieces of DLC for LEGO Batman 3: Beyond Gotham have been announced, both arriving in early 2015. First up is the Bizarro World Pack, which will form the fourth instalment of the game's ongoing six-part DLC Season Pass. To save Bizarro's home planet from evil, players will join the ranks of the Bizarro League. If you didn't know, the Bizarro League was formed when Bizarro attempted to clone the Justice League using an unfinished Duplicator Ray, which he stole from Lex Luthor. New minifigs include Bizarro (cloned Superman) and Bizarra (cloned Wonder Woman). The second batch of DLC will be free to download, and will concentrate on the female characters of the DC Universe, both super heroines and villainesses. Raven and Starfire have been confirmed as new mini figures. LEGO Batman 3: Beyond Gotham is out now. You can read our review or watch the video down below to see what we though. Unlike previous DLC packs that only included new characters, though, this one will have characters (over 40 in total) and unique missions. Players can of course purchase just the DLC they want at $2.99 a pack, but if they want to pre-purchase the three packs available at launch on November 11, 2014, and the three packs that will come “at a later date,” they can get one for free with the $14.99 Season Pass if you’re playing on PS4, Xbox One, Xbox 360, PS3, and PC. The packs available on November 11 include two movie-themed groups of characters and missions, and one celebrating a specific character (hint: his name is in the title of the game)’s anniversary. The Dark Knight Pack features the chase scene from the titular movie, with players taking control of the Dark Knight costumed Batman and Commissioner Gordon in the mission.




You’ll also get Joker, his goons, Bane, and Catwoman (the latter two from the third film, of course) as playable characters with this DLC. The Man of Steel Pack puts you in control of Jor-El and Lara, as well as the robot Kelex as Krypton collapses around you. Your fight is against Zod and his forces while trying to send Kal-El towards “the safety of Earth.” Finally, the Batman 75th Pack includes Joker and Harley Quinn as they “set up a variety of celebration set pieces.” You’ll get several Batman costumes from throughout the years, including the original Detective Comics #27 first appearance Batman costume. No news on the additional three DLC packs, other than that they’ll include more playable characters, vehicles, and levels. Like most LEGO levels, there are 10 minikits to be found here and this video, along with the description below will show you how to find them all. Minikit #1 (00:40): Free Play On the left side of the area you will see a magnetic bomb, use Cyborg to lift it out of the ground and grab the minikit. Minikit #2 (01:01): Story Mode Walk over the wing and then over the plane onto the wing on the other side, underneath that wing is the minikit under some lego pieces. Minikit #3 (01:22): Free Play Just to the right of the last one is a Solomon Grundy point, use it and then crack open the safe for a minikit. Minikit #4 (01:57):  Free Play In the middle of the plane you will see a grapple handle that you can pull, do so and destroy the box to grab a minikit. Minikit #5 (02:53): Free Play After crossing the waterfall to the left of the first mine is a gold flower, destroy it and grab the minikit. Minikit #6 (03:16): Free Play In the area where you get the bow and arrow, on the left side of the area is a poison ivy point, go through it for the minikit.




Minikit #7 (03:24): Free Play In the same area as the previous minikit shoot all the targets and a bat sense will appear to the left of them. Use your senses and turn the handle to make the targets reappear. Shoot all the targets and the minikit is yours. Minikit #8 (02:42/03:59/04:27): Story Mode In the front left corner of the level, towards the screen, there is a pile of wood with a target at the top, shoot it. When you get to the second area, where you get the bow, in the bottom right corner is the second wood pile. In the area where you blow up the tower, instead of heading through the gate head towards the screen and to the right. The last one will be right in front of you. Minikit #9 (02:08/04:05/04:38): Story Mode At the start of the level walk to the left and towards the screen and you will see a Deathstroke mask on a stick. On the other side of the plane to the right of the wing is the second mask. In front of the plane on the right side is the next mask.




In the area where you blow up the tower, instead of heading through the gate head towards the screen and in the bottom left corner is the next mask. In the same area head to the right, stay towards the bottom of the screen and it will be at the end of the path. Minikit #10 (04:47): Free Play In the area where you destroy the tower head to the bottom of the screen and to the right, stay next to the fence and you will see a giant box, open it and build the Lego pieces. Next you will have to find 30 of those red/green/yellow pieces to put into the machine. You can find 15 in some barrels to the left of where the tower was, another 10 in some barrels to the right of the silver truck you have to blow up, and the final 5 are in the previous area, where you came in, inside some barrels. Once you have all 30 put them in the machine for a minikit.
